## Search results look "off" after relevance tuning

If a customer says Pondermill search is surfacing weird results, it's probably the new synonym boost we shipped last sprint. Check whether their index was rebuilt after the tuning change—stale indexes mix old and new scoring. Kick off a reindex from the admin panel if not. To query the tuning diagnostics endpoint directly, use the token below.

login token, yajeg-fawif: eyJhbGciOiJIUzI1NiIsInR5cCI6IkpXVCJ9.eyJzdWIiOiIEdPQYnZXaZIn0.HSRTnYZBx0Qc

Welcome to on-call for Vinetrace, our dependency graph visualizer. Three things to know. One: most pages are layout-worker OOMs — restart the pool, don't resize it. Two: if graphs render blank, the manifest ingester is stuck; check its heartbeat first. Three: never clear the edge cache during business hours, it forces a full recompute for every team. Escalate to the Trellis squad only if both workers and ingester look healthy. Runbook, dashboards, and escalation order are all on the page below.

wiki page, kahog-hahig: https://vault.zemvargrid.internal/display/deploy/repo/settings/merge_requests/job/settings/6f3b933774dbc5320a4daa18

**CI note: canary gating rules (Skerrit deploys)**

Canary promotion stalls if the error-budget probe returns no samples — the gate treats empty as failure by design. Do not override with the force flag; instead confirm the probe target matches the canary pod label. Gating thresholds live in the deploy manifest, not the pipeline. When filing a stall report, include the stalled run's token, recorded below.

session token of kahag-bawip = htk6_729d08

Welcome aboard! Quick note on webhooks in Pulsegrid: we retry failed deliveries with exponential backoff, five attempts max, then the event lands in the dead-letter queue. Don't panic if a partner reports a miss — replay is one click. To unlock the replay console, use the recovery passphrase below.

unlock words, kahif-fawep: rusax-rusix-raldor-pelok-oliir-istael-istir-aldix-sorix